Great Beyond Posted July 31, 2006 Report Share Posted July 31, 2006 So I was running our hero game last weekend - which was taking place on Halloween (last year, to be exact). The general thrust of the plot was a Evil Cult was using the 31st as a perfect time to summon a demon - typical Samhain shenanigans, I know. As we were getting close to the cliffhanger for the evening, as the bad guys were about to bring forth the darkness (the good guys were still at the Halloween party), I hit on a brilliant idea. One of the side effects of the spell is a transformation. Everyone in costume takes on the characteristics of whatever they were wearing! So someone dressed as Frankenstein gets big, dumb and strong (and has a fear of fire). Someone dressed as a Ghostbuster gets Doctor Spengler level of smarts and a fully functional unlicensed nuclear accelerator on their back. That sort of thing. The problem with these cool spur of the moment ideas, is I have no idea what to do with it. I'll probably delay the Big Monster's appearance for an hour or two and let the PC's do some cleanup - but I thought I'd turn to you guys for some more brainstorming. . . . .
